日期格式正则表达式(日期格式正则表达式时分)

今天给各位分享日期格式正则表达式的知识,其中也会对日期格式正则表达式时分进行解释,如果能碰巧解决你现在面临的问题,别忘了关注本站,现在开始吧!

本文目录一览:

用正则表达式匹配日期和时间

正则表达式擅长的事匹配,不是判断,所以在做日期合法性判断的时候会比较复杂。

这个正则表达式仅适用于2000-5-5这种格式,日期在1900-0-0到2099-12-31之间。正则表达式,又称规则表达式,是计算机科学的一个概念,这个概念最初是由Unix中的工具软件普及开的。

怎样用正则表达式把日期格式由yyyy-mm-dd改为yyyymmdd形式

点击勾选Tab千面的小方框,然后点击下一步。在弹出的文本分列向导的设置中第三步中的窗口,选择日期,并设置为YMD格式,最后点击完成。经过以上步骤之后,就可以得到日期YYYYMMDD转换为YYYY-MM-DD的格式了。

进入到该文件以后选中日期数据,点击右键选择设置单元格格式。在出现的对话框中点击自定义,然后在类型中输入YYYY-MM-DD并点击确定按钮。此时即可看到该日期的格式已经被设置为需要的样式了。

打开excel2007表格,选中日期所在列 选择数据中的分列选项按钮 在弹出的窗口中选择分隔符号,然后点击下一步 点击选择Tab键,点击下一步。选择日期中的YMD,然后完成。最后完成,调整格式即可。

可以用分列,或函数。选中该列,数据,分列,下一步,下一步,勾选日期(选择YMD),完成。

python正则表达式辨别输入日期规范

在check()函数内,创建一个正则表达式,用来判断日期格式是否为yyyy-mm-dd。最后在浏览器打开test.html文件,输入日期,点击按钮测试。

正则表达式:\d{4}-\d{1,2}-\d{1,2} \d表示匹配数字,\d{4}表示匹配4位数字,\d{1,2}表示匹配1-2位数。如果需要更精确的判断,可以把月份换成1[0-2]|[1-9]表示只能是1-12,日期同理。

用正则表达式对日期字符串进行验证: 说明:1:日期格式为,如:2008/8/8 12或是2008/08/08 23都是正确的。2:可以对0000~9999年中的任一天的日期进行合法性验证。3:对于闰年时2月有29号此种情况也进行有效验证。

最简单的正则 如 : \\d{4}-\\d{2}-\\d{2} 但是实际情况却不是那么简单,要考虑,有效性和闰年等问题...对于日期的有效范围,不同的应用场景会有所不同。

正则表达式擅长的领域是字符匹配而非数字比较,因此想要通过正则表达式来比较数字的话,一定会事倍功半。但是这个效果还是可以实现的。

用正则表达式只能去校验日期,不能去比较大小。

正则表达式日期格式转换?

1、合法日期的格式太多了。举个例子:要匹配2015-11-11这样的格式 正则表达式:\d{4}-\d{1,2}-\d{1,2} \d表示匹配数字,\d{4}表示匹配4位数字,\d{1,2}表示匹配1-2位数。

2、/^(19|20)\d{2}-(0?\d|1[012])-(0?\d|[12]\d|3[01])$/;这个是1900-2099,简单验证1-12月,1-31日,对于2月30这样的不管。如果都验证,这个正则表达式会很长,你看懂这个自己就会改了。

3、用正则表达式对日期字符串进行验证: 说明:1:日期格式为,如:2008/8/8 12或是2008/08/08 23都是正确的。2:可以对0000~9999年中的任一天的日期进行合法性验证。3:对于闰年时2月有29号此种情况也进行有效验证。

4、若日期文本的格式与想要更改成的格式不匹配,可以使用文本编辑器或编程语言中的字符串函数或正则表达式来提取和重新排列日期组件。

日期格式正则表达式的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于日期格式正则表达式时分、日期格式正则表达式的信息别忘了在本站进行查找喔。

本站内容来自用户投稿,如果侵犯了您的权利,请与我们联系删除。联系邮箱:835971066@qq.com

本文链接:http://www.jijigongmeng.com/post/916.html

发表评论

评论列表

还没有评论,快来说点什么吧~